AN UNUSUAL SMALL BRONZE RITUAL WINE VESSEL AND COVER, HU
SHANG DYNASTY, 13TH CENTURY BC
AN UNUSUAL SMALL BRONZE RITUAL WINE VESSEL AND COVER, HU SHANG DYNASTY, 13TH CENTURY BC Of pear shape and circular section, the neck encircled by a slightly raised band flat cast with two taotie masks on a leiwen ground, divided by narrow flanges and separated by a pair of small lug handles, raised on a pedestal foot encircled by a band of spiralled scrolls repeated in a narrower band at the rim of the conical cover below the conical finial cast with whorl motifs, with mottled pale green encrustation, the decoration with traces of black inlay 6 7/8 in. (17.5 cm.) high
